After our lunch at Motorino I suggested we check out the newest coffee place in Rockwell called Refinery.
Refinery is not an ordinary 3rd wave coffee place. For such a small space Refinery wears many hats and ambitiously so. They serve breakfast, brunch, coffee and at night cocktails and wine. They want to be the all-in-one hang out place in Rockwell.
I spot the drip cones, syphon, Chemex but I didn’t see the Sowden SoftBrew which I wanted to see and try because I’ve been thinking about buying one for a long time now. I wonder if this area was where they really made all their coffee since it was quite crowded beside the cash register and the desserts.
They also had La Mill Coffee and various Hario merchandise for sale.
If you’re a serious coffee hobbyist then everything you need to make good coffee at home can be bought at Refinery.
It was the peak of summer and none of us could bear to order hot drinks. Everyone was quite happy with their drinks.

If you like your grilled cheese mild, gooey with hints of honey and basil in soft pillowy bread then you will love this. Debbie and I decided we wanted a firmer country style bread with sharper cheese but then that was just us. The tomato soup and side salad were nice.

If you want something truly sinful then try the thick toast topped with fontina and mozzarella cheese, 2 egg yolks in the center and a drizzle of truffle oil. You must eat this as soon as it is served and don’t wait for people to take pictures or the cheese and egg yolks will harden up.

I liked my iced Valrhona mocha which tasted more chocolate than coffee but that’s not a bad thing right?

The only dish that disappointed me was Refinery Bread Pudding P220 that didn’t resemble any bread pudding I’ve ever eaten. They should improve it or change the name to a more appropriate French Toast Cubes.

They were still in soft opening stages when I went there. I wish they would have more sweet treats and dessert in the future. I still have to try their coffee and any one of their tempting cocktails. Having a simple food menu means they’re serious about their drinks and rightfully so.
